Creamy Keto Italian Sausage Soup
Warm and creamy, Creamy Keto Italian Sausage Soup is a delightful dish perfect for chilly nights. This hearty soup combines the rich flavors of Italian sausage with fresh vegetables, making it an ideal option for family dinners or meal prep. With its low-carb profile, it fits seamlessly into a keto lifestyle while being satisfying and flavorful. Whether you serve it on a snowy evening or as part of your weekly meal plan, this soup will warm your heart and fill your belly!
Why You’ll Love This Recipe
- Easy to Prepare: This recipe comes together in just 30 minutes, making it perfect for busy weeknights.
- Rich Flavor Profile: The combination of Italian sausage and fresh veggies creates a deliciously comforting taste.
- Low-Carb Delight: Enjoy all the flavors without the carbs; it’s a great choice for anyone following a keto diet.
- Versatile Ingredients: Feel free to customize with your favorite vegetables or spices to make it your own.
- Family-Friendly Meal: Kids and adults alike will enjoy this hearty soup, making dinner time stress-free.

Tools and Preparation
To make your cooking experience smooth, gather these essential tools before you start.
Essential Tools and Equipment
- Large pot or Dutch oven
- Blender or immersion blender
- Cutting board
- Chef’s knife
- Measuring cups and spoons
Importance of Each Tool
- Large pot or Dutch oven: Ideal for simmering soups evenly without burning, allowing all the flavors to meld beautifully.
- Blender or immersion blender: Helps achieve that creamy texture by blending the cream cheese smoothly into the broth.
Ingredients
For the Base
- 1 tablespoon butter
- 1/2 onion, chopped
- 2 cloves garlic
For the Soup
- 4 cups chicken bone broth
- 8 oz cream cheese
- 1 lb Italian sausage (mild or hot)
- 1 14 oz can diced tomatoes
- 1 zucchini (small), chopped
- 2 cups chopped spinach
For Seasoning
- 1 teaspoon dried basil
- 1 teaspoon dried oregano
- 1 bay leaf
- parmesan cheese
- 1/4 teaspoon cayenne pepper (to taste)
How to Make Creamy Keto Italian Sausage Soup
Step 1: Cook the Aromatics and Sausage
Melt the butter over medium-high heat in a large pot. Add the onion, garlic, and Italian sausage. Cook for 4-5 minutes until the onion is soft and the meat is browned.
Step 2: Add Broth and Vegetables
Pour in three cups of chicken bone broth. Add the chopped zucchini, dried basil, oregano, bay leaf, cayenne pepper (if desired), and diced tomatoes. Bring this mixture to a boil before lowering the heat to let it simmer.
Step 3: Blend for Creaminess
In a blender, combine the remaining cup of bone broth with cream cheese. Blend until smooth. Pour this creamy mixture back into the soup and stir well.
Step 4: Finish with Spinach
Mix in the chopped spinach. Allow it to wilt before serving. You can let it simmer longer if you prefer deeper flavors.
Step 5: Serve with Cheese
Ladle the soup into bowls and top each serving with shredded parmesan cheese for added richness.
Enjoy your homemade Creamy Keto Italian Sausage Soup, perfect for warming up any night!
How to Serve Creamy Keto Italian Sausage Soup
This Creamy Keto Italian Sausage Soup is not only delicious but also versatile. You can serve it in various ways to enhance your meal experience.
With Crusty Low-Carb Bread
- Enjoy this soup with a slice of homemade low-carb bread. The crusty texture complements the creamy soup perfectly.
Topped with Fresh Herbs
- Garnish your bowl with fresh basil or parsley. This adds a pop of color and freshness that elevates the dish.
With a Side Salad
- Pair the soup with a crisp green salad. A simple salad with olive oil dressing will balance the richness of the soup.
In a Bread Bowl
- For a fun and filling presentation, serve the soup in a hollowed-out low-carb bread bowl. It makes for an impressive dish at gatherings.
As a Meal Prep Option
- This soup is great for meal prep. Store individual servings in airtight containers for easy reheating throughout the week.
How to Perfect Creamy Keto Italian Sausage Soup
To make your Creamy Keto Italian Sausage Soup even more delightful, consider these helpful tips.
-
Use Quality Ingredients: Fresh ingredients enhance flavor. Opt for high-quality Italian sausage and organic vegetables when possible.
-
Adjust Spice Levels: If you enjoy more heat, increase the cayenne pepper. Start with a little and taste as you go.
-
Blend Thoroughly: Ensure you blend the cream cheese until smooth before adding it to the soup for a creamy texture without lumps.
-
Let it Simmer: Allowing the soup to simmer longer helps meld flavors together beautifully. Enjoy it fresh or let it sit for deeper taste.
-
Experiment with Greens: While spinach is delicious, try adding kale or Swiss chard for variety and added nutrients.
Best Side Dishes for Creamy Keto Italian Sausage Soup
Complement your Creamy Keto Italian Sausage Soup with these delightful side dishes that enhance your dining experience.
-
Garlic Butter Zucchini Noodles – Lightly sauté zucchini noodles in garlic butter for a flavorful, low-carb side.
-
Cauliflower Rice – Fluffy cauliflower rice serves as an excellent base that soaks up the soup’s richness.
-
Cheesy Cauliflower Breadsticks – These cheesy treats provide a crunchy yet soft texture that pairs well with the creamy soup.
-
Stuffed Bell Peppers – Filled with ground meat and vegetables, these peppers add color and nutrition while being keto-friendly.
-
Keto Caprese Salad – Fresh mozzarella, tomatoes, and basil drizzled with balsamic glaze create a refreshing contrast to the warm soup.
-
Roasted Brussels Sprouts – Crisp-tender Brussels sprouts seasoned with olive oil make for an earthy side that complements any meal nicely.
-
Avocado Salad – A simple avocado salad adds creaminess and healthy fats, making it an ideal partner for this hearty soup.
-
Pickled Vegetables – The tanginess of pickled veggies provides a nice contrast to the rich flavors of the soup, enhancing your overall dining experience.
Common Mistakes to Avoid
When making Creamy Keto Italian Sausage Soup, it’s easy to overlook a few key points. Here are some common mistakes and how to avoid them.
-
Using low-quality sausage – Always choose high-quality Italian sausage for the best flavor. A good sausage will enhance the overall taste of your soup.
-
Skipping the sautéing step – Sautéing the onion and garlic is crucial for developing flavors. Don’t rush this process; allow them to soften and become fragrant before adding other ingredients.
-
Not blending enough – Blending the bone broth with cream cheese ensures a silky texture. If you skip blending, your soup might be too chunky.
-
Ignoring seasoning adjustments – Taste your soup before serving. You may need to adjust salt or spice levels based on personal preference.
-
Overcooking spinach – Spinach wilts quickly. Add it at the end of cooking to maintain its vibrant color and nutrients.

Storage & Reheating Instructions
Refrigerator Storage
- Store in an airtight container.
- Keeps for up to 4 days in the fridge.
Freezing Creamy Keto Italian Sausage Soup
- Use freezer-safe containers or bags.
- Can be frozen for up to 3 months.
Reheating Creamy Keto Italian Sausage Soup
- Oven – Preheat to 350°F (175°C), place soup in an oven-safe dish, cover with foil, and heat for about 20-25 minutes.
- Microwave – Heat in a microwave-safe bowl, covered loosely, in one-minute intervals until hot.
- Stovetop – Gently reheat over medium heat, stirring occasionally until warmed through.
Frequently Asked Questions
What makes this Creamy Keto Italian Sausage Soup keto-friendly?
This soup is keto-friendly as it uses low-carb ingredients like zucchini and spinach instead of higher-carb options like pasta or potatoes.
Can I use a different type of sausage?
Absolutely! You can use turkey sausage or chicken sausage if you prefer a leaner option while still enjoying great flavor.
How can I customize my Creamy Keto Italian Sausage Soup?
Feel free to add more vegetables like bell peppers or mushrooms, or adjust spices according to your taste preferences for a unique twist.
Is this soup gluten-free?
Yes, this Creamy Keto Italian Sausage Soup is gluten-free as it does not contain any grains or gluten-based ingredients.
Final Thoughts
Creamy Keto Italian Sausage Soup is not only delicious but also incredibly versatile. You can easily customize it with your favorite low-carb veggies and spices. Perfect for cozy nights or meal prep, this comforting dish is sure to satisfy your cravings while keeping you on track with your dietary goals. Give it a try!
Creamy Keto Italian Sausage Soup
Creamy Keto Italian Sausage Soup is the ultimate comfort dish for chilly nights. This satisfying soup combines the rich flavors of Italian sausage with fresh vegetables in a creamy broth, making it perfect for family dinners or meal prep. With its low-carb profile, it’s an ideal choice for anyone following a keto lifestyle. In just 30 minutes, you can enjoy a bowl of this delightful soup that warms both your heart and belly. Customize it with your favorite veggies or spices to create your unique twist on this classic dish.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: Approximately 6 servings 1x
- Category: Dinner
- Method: Cooking
- Cuisine: Italian
Ingredients
- 1 tablespoon butter
- 1/2 onion, chopped
- 2 cloves garlic
- 4 cups chicken bone broth
- 8 oz cream cheese
- 1 lb Italian sausage (mild or hot)
- 1 can (14 oz) diced tomatoes
- 1 small zucchini, chopped
- 2 cups chopped spinach
- Seasonings: dried basil, oregano, bay leaf, cayenne pepper
Instructions
- Over medium-high heat, melt butter in a large pot. Add onion, garlic, and Italian sausage; cook until meat is browned and onion is soft.
- Pour in three cups of chicken bone broth and add zucchini, diced tomatoes, basil, oregano, bay leaf, and cayenne pepper. Bring to a boil then reduce heat to simmer.
- Blend remaining cup of broth with cream cheese until smooth; stir into soup.
- Mix in chopped spinach until wilted before serving.
Nutrition
- Serving Size: 1 cup (240g)
- Calories: 350
- Sugar: 3g
- Sodium: 850mg
- Fat: 26g
- Saturated Fat: 10g
- Unsaturated Fat: 15g
- Trans Fat: 0g
- Carbohydrates: 8g
- Fiber: 2g
- Protein: 24g
- Cholesterol: 90mg